首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
下列程序的运行结果是______。 #include<iomanip.h> int Func(int *a,int n) {int s=1; for(int i=0;i<n;i++) s*=*a++; returns;}
下列程序的运行结果是______。 #include<iomanip.h> int Func(int *a,int n) {int s=1; for(int i=0;i<n;i++) s*=*a++; returns;}
admin
2013-02-27
25
问题
下列程序的运行结果是______。
#include<iomanip.h>
int Func(int *a,int n)
{int s=1;
for(int i=0;i<n;i++)
s*=*a++;
returns;}
void main()
{inta[]:{1,2,3,4,5,6,7,8};
intb=Func(a,6)+Func(&a[5],2);
cout<<“b=“<(b<<endl;}
选项
答案
b=762。
解析
本题考查了。a++的用法。*a++作为表达式时,先计算*a作为表达式的值,然后使指针变量 a本身增1,在本惠中,s*=*a++等同于3=s**a,a++,S后面第一个*是乘号。
转载请注明原文地址:https://kaotiyun.com/show/BiVp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
有以下程序:#include<stdio.h>main(){inti=5:do{if(i%3==1)if(i%5==2)(printf("*%d",i);break;}i++:)while(i!=0);printf("\n");
以下关于宏的叙述错误的是()。
有三个关系R、S和T如下:则由关系R和S得到关系T的操作是()。
若有以下程序:#include<stdio.h>main(){inta=6,b=0,c=0;for(;a;){b+=a;a-=++c;}printf("%d,%a,%d\n",a,b,c);}则程序的输出结果是()
数据库设计中反映用户对数据要求的模式是()。
耦合性和内聚性是对模块独立性度量的两个标准。下列叙述中正确的是()。
下列给定程序中,函数fun的功能是:将主函数中两个变量的值进行交换。例如,若变量a中的值为8,b中的值为3,则程序运行后,a中的值为3,b中的值为8。请改正程序中的错误,使它能得出正确的结果。注意:不要改动main函数,不得增行或删行,也不得更改程序
C语言常量的类型从字面形式上可区分,以下判断中正确的是()。
以下选项中不能用作C语言中合法常量的是()。
树是结点的集合,它的根结点数目是
随机试题
神经生长因子(NGF)
Windows7的桌面上,位于任务栏左侧的按钮是()
小管液在通过下列哪一部分后便形成终尿?
对血栓闭塞性脉管炎患者的护理错误的是
能引起急性中毒性肝炎的中药有()。
2004年3月14日第十届全国人民代表大会第二次会议通过的《中华人民共和国宪法修正案》对土地的征收征用问题是如何规定的?
桥梁静载试验,如试验荷载作用下挠度预估值为10mm,则应选用()进行挠度测试。
下列情况下,不得销毁会计档案的有()。
纳税人需要停业的,应当在停业前向税务机关申报办理停业登记的是()。
户籍证明工作主要是居民身份证及其他人口证件的签发和验证工作。( )
最新回复
(
0
)